I've developed a kernel-extension and I'd like to load it in all possible modes which are Recovery-Mode, Safe boot and of course Normal mode.
When I stored my kext bundle In
/Library/Extensions
From normal mode, and then restart my machine and move to Recovery Mode, I couldn't find my kext in /Library/Extensions
and therefore I tend to believe that Recovery Mode uses different partition.
My question is how can I access this partition from Normal mode, so when I install my driver, I can also place it where prelinked kernel can load it in Recovery Mode as well ?
